How to Convert 43 Astronomical Units to Millimeters

To convert, use the conversion factor:

1 Astronomical Unit = 149597870700000 Millimeters

Multiply the factor by 43:

(43 × 149597870700000) = 6432708440100000 mm

About the Astronomical Unit

An astronomical unit is a unit of length, roughly the distance from Earth to the Sun. It is used to measure distances within our Solar System. For a more detailed history, read more on Wikipedia.
